Zambar (South Indian Nonvegetarian – Ambience Mall Gurgaon)

In a nutshell:

Pretty cool south Indian non vegetarian restaurant (veg also available)

Address & other details: Zambar

Meal for 2: Rs. 600 onwards

Short Description – in case u r in a hurry:

The interiors of this restaurant look like a traditional Kerala houseboat……food is pretty cool, serving staff is OK OK……. moody, inconsistent, sometimes very sweet, very cold at other times.

Food is good specially the non veg platter & sea food platter. Rest we found Ok Ok. Few people have written in reviews in diff food sites (tripadvisor & Zomato) that they have fallen unwell after eating veg food here. We have eaten Nonvegetarian few times – Never had any health issues. Just thought wud let u guys know.

Detailed Description – In case u have the time to enjoy reading:

Went to Zambar last week of july after our first visit about 3 months back. Rediscovered the place.Had heard from someone that they have a good nonvegetarian thali. So we went for the Thali & ended up eating something even better + also the thali.

The something else was ‘seafood platter’ – A marvellous lipsmacking subtly spiced curry leaf fishfry, a very good prawn kothmiera (green marination) & a tasty prawn vepudu (red marination)+ a superb fish baked in banana leaf – pearl spot pollichatu. What was great was that each had its own individual taste & flavor, All had very optimally cooked seafood – Excess cooking could have stiffened it up.

Then we went for the ‘seafood thali’ – Apart from 3 non veg curries of very distinct flavors (fish, crab meat & prawns) , there was ponni rice – u cud smell the good coconut flavor in it, plain rice with the flaky red chillies, a very delicious poriyal & a sweet dish. Surely recommended.

There are vegetarian & non vegetarian (meats in place of seafood) thalis also which I have heard good praises from some of my friends. Will update as soon as we revisit to try.
